Inaugural meeting of the Consortium for Korean Studies in Canada
Monday, 14 April 2025 | 12:30 EDT/9:30 PDT/1:30 ADT | Virtually via Zoom
The inaugural online meeting will spotlight Dr Ji-yoon An (Assistant Professor, Modern Korean Popular Culture, University of British Columbia). Trained in film studies with a focused attention on Korea, Professor An is a scholar of Korean Studies with an interest in cultural trends and flows. She received her PhD in East Asian Studies from the University of Cambridge. Prior to her current position, she was a Visiting Assistant Professor at the University of Hong Kong, Nanyang Technological University, and the University of T眉bingen.
After hearing from Professor An, we will be brainstorming about the purpose and goals of the Consortium and exchanging information about opportunities and challenges.
